ALIA administers professional liability and misappropriation claims and manages the mandatory indemnity program for Alberta lawyers. This includes the examination and review of claims, hiring of external lawyers to litigate claims and settlement of claims when appropriate. If you are an Alberta lawyer in private practice, you must purchase mandatory indemnity coverage through ALIA. Excess insurance coverage is voluntary and is available through commercial brokers and the Canadian Lawyers Insurance Association.
